本地大模型在规避一些限制问题时,需要采取一系列的策略和措施。以下是一些可能的解决方案:
1. 数据预处理:对于本地大模型来说,数据预处理是非常重要的一步。这包括对数据的清洗、去噪、归一化等操作,以提高模型的泛化能力和稳定性。此外,还可以使用数据增强技术来扩充数据集,提高模型的鲁棒性。
2. 模型压缩与优化:为了减小模型的大小和提高计算效率,可以采用模型压缩技术,如权重剪枝、知识蒸馏等。同时,还可以使用模型优化技术,如量化、稀疏化等,以减少模型的内存占用和计算复杂度。
3. 分布式训练:对于大规模数据集,可以使用分布式训练技术来提高训练速度和效果。通过将模型部署到多个计算节点上,可以实现并行计算和资源共享,从而提高训练效率。
4. 硬件加速:利用GPU、TPU等硬件设备进行模型训练和推理,可以显著提高计算性能。此外,还可以使用硬件加速库(如TensorFlow Lite、ONNX等)将模型转换为可以在移动设备上运行的版本,以便在边缘设备上进行推理。
5. 模型压缩与量化:通过对模型进行压缩和量化,可以减少模型的大小和计算量,从而降低存储和传输成本。常用的模型压缩方法包括权重剪枝、知识蒸馏、量化等。
6. 模型迁移学习:利用预训练的大模型作为基础,可以快速构建适用于特定任务的模型。这种方法可以节省大量训练时间,并提高模型的性能。
7. 模型评估与调优:在实际应用中,需要对模型进行定期评估和调优,以确保其性能满足需求。这包括监控模型的准确率、召回率、F1值等指标,并根据实际场景调整超参数。
8. 安全性与隐私保护:在处理敏感数据时,需要确保模型的安全性和隐私保护。这包括对输入数据进行加密、脱敏处理,以及对模型进行审计和监控,以防止潜在的安全风险。
9. 持续更新与维护:随着技术的发展和数据的积累,需要不断更新和优化模型。这包括引入新的算法和技术、改进模型结构、修复bug等。同时,还需要关注行业动态和用户需求,不断调整模型以满足不断变化的需求。
总之,本地大模型在规避限制问题时,需要综合考虑数据预处理、模型压缩与优化、分布式训练、硬件加速、模型压缩与量化、模型迁移学习、模型评估与调优、安全性与隐私保护以及持续更新与维护等多个方面。通过这些措施的综合应用,可以有效地提高本地大模型的性能和实用性。